    Downing Street on Tuesday denied a claim from a former official that it had applied pressure on civil servants to approve the appointment of Peter Mandelson as UK envoy to Washington and seemed to dismiss security concerns. UK Prime Minister Keir Starmer remained mired in a scandal over his decision to appoint Mandelson as Britain’s envoy to the United States before sacking him last year over links to the late convicted sex offender Jeffrey Epstein. Olly Robbins, the most senior foreign ministry official until he was fired last week over the scandal, told MPs on Tuesday that Starmer’s office had a “dismissive attitude” towards the security vetting for its US envoy pick.
